Proofs are given to the customer in 1200 DPI laser black and white
first until the type and different elements are in the position desired,
then if color is involved a color print is done to verify color breaks.
Most of the initial proofing can be done with the fax machine. If
a color proof is involved we will be glad to drop it by if that is
possible, if not the mail usually delivers any letter in the surrounding
areas in one day and longer distances can be FedEx'ed or Priority
Mailed. A viewing of the file can also be downloaded to you via the
internet.
